Skip to content
Ocean Beach Central
Ocean Beach Gyms
Ocean Beach Cafes
Helpful Resources For Ocean Beach
Ocean Beach Central
Toggle Menu
The Holding Company
Category: Restaurant
Area: Point Loma
Address: 5046 Newport Ave, San Diego, CA 92107
City: San Diego
Zip: 92107
State: California
Phone Number: Not found.
The Holding Company Website
Prev
Previous
Johnny MaƱanas Ocean Beach
Next
BBQ House Bar & Grill
Next
Ocean Beach Gyms
Ocean Beach Cafes
Helpful Resources For Ocean Beach